Mimì boats increasingly in demand abroad: Navis Marine distributes the brand's entire range

by Cantiere Mimì 25 May 2023 04:44 PDT
Libeccio 9.5 © Cantiere Mimì

Mimì's entire line of gozzo boats will now be available from Navis Marine, the Croatian dealer and distributor of leading yacht brands, many of them 'Made in Italy'.

The partnership since 2021 between Domenico Senese and Gordan Zadro keeps growing stronger and broader.

The entire Mimì range, which was recently joined by new models in Cabin and Walkaround versions, will now be available from Navis Marine. The Croatian dealer has been offering a selection of the Campania-based yard's models since 2021 and after seeing strong demand from local owners has now decided to distribute the entire range, from 6.5 to 13.5 meters in length.

Navis Marine, which has five offices in the Balkans and distributes the world's most famous yacht brands, many of them Italian, has long been a point of reference for the growing number of ever more sophisticated local owners, generating demand that the Campania-based yard founded in 1975 can't help but be proud of.

Domenico Senese, CEO of the Naples yard, commented: "Our already solid and profitable partnership with Navis Marine takes an important step forward, underscoring the growing appreciation shown for our models by foreign owners. The area in which Gordan Zadro's company operates is also experiencing significant growth in yacht tourism and joins the Mediterranean and Northern Europe as one of the most successful areas for our contemporary gozzo boats".

With a dealer network active in more than 20 countries, the yard continues to expand in various geographical areas, not least because of its constant renewal of the models in the range, offering different versions and configurations that reflect the onboard lifestyles in vogue around the world.
